From bd738fd82285a6340ba485c16ec48ecaecc3b65a Mon Sep 17 00:00:00 2001 From: agc Date: Tue, 17 Aug 1999 11:18:40 +0000 Subject: Use USE_X11 in Makefile to show that this package links with X11 headers and libs. Make this package work on Solaris. Use the same "pkgsrc" configuration file for locations of objects on NetBSD (both ELF and a.out) and Solaris. Use a Makefile target, rather than a separate script.
